Understanding the Mechanics of Crash Gaming
At its core, a crash game operates on a provably fair system, typically utilizing a Random Number Generator (RNG) to determine the crash point. This ensures transparency and eliminates any suspicion of manipulation. Players begin by placing a bet before each round. Once the round starts, a multiplier begins to rise exponentially. The objective is to cash out before the multiplier crashes. The longer you wait, the greater the multiplier, and consequently, the larger the potential payout. However, the risk increases proportionally; the longer you delay, the higher the probability of the crash.
Many platforms allow for features like auto-cashout, which allows players to set a target multiplier. Once the multiplier reaches that level, the bet is automatically cashed out, securing a profit. This feature is particularly useful for those who struggle with emotional decision-making or want to implement a specific risk management strategy. Understanding these mechanics is paramount to successful gameplay. Knowing how the RNG functions and utilizing available tools like auto-cashout can significantly improve a player’s chances of winning. It’s about mitigating risks, not eliminating them.

The Psychological Element of Crash Games
The appeal of crash games extends beyond the monetary reward. The psychological factors at play are significant. The escalating multiplier creates a sense of excitement and anticipation, triggering a dopamine rush with each increase. This can lead to a gambler's fallacy, where players believe that after a series of crashes, a large multiplier is “due” to occur. This is, of course, not true, as each round is independent and based on the RNG. The game skillfully manipulates our natural desire for reward and our aversion to loss, making it intensely addictive.
The pressure of deciding when to cash out adds another layer of psychological complexity. Players often find themselves caught in a moment of indecision, weighing the potential for a higher payout against the risk of losing everything. This indecision can lead to panic-cashing out at a lower multiplier or, conversely, waiting too long and watching their stake vanish. Recognizing these psychological biases and developing strategies to overcome them is crucial for responsible gameplay. It's vital to approach these games with a clear head and avoid letting emotions dictate decisions.

The Impact of Provably Fair Technology
A key driver of the growing popularity of crash games is the implementation of provably fair technology. This technology allows players to verify the fairness of each game round, ensuring that the outcome is not manipulated by the platform. Provably fair systems typically use cryptographic algorithms to generate random numbers and allow players to independently verify the results. This builds trust and transparency, addressing a common concern in the online gambling industry.
The transparency provided by provably fair systems is crucial for establishing credibility. Players can be confident that the games are not rigged, which promotes responsible gambling and encourages wider adoption. This technology has become an industry standard for crash games and is often highlighted as a selling point by reputable platforms. The assurance of fairness is paramount in a genre reliant on chance and risk, solidifying player confidence and contributing to its sustained growth.
